#ifndef __SCOPEDLOCKHOLDER__
|
|
#define __SCOPEDLOCKHOLDER__
|
|
|
|
#include "boost/thread/recursive_mutex.hpp"
|
|
|
|
// This is a returnable lock holder.
|
|
// I don't know why Boost doesn't provide a good way to do this.
|
|
|
|
class ScopedLock
|
|
{
|
|
private:
|
|
boost::recursive_mutex *mMutex; // parent object has greater scope, so guaranteed valid
|
|
mutable bool mValid;
|
|
|
|
ScopedLock(); // no implementation
|
|
|
|
public:
|
|
ScopedLock(boost::recursive_mutex &mutex) : mMutex(&mutex), mValid(true)
|
|
{
|
|
mMutex->lock();
|
|
}
|
|
|
|
~ScopedLock()
|
|
{
|
|
if(mValid) mMutex->unlock();
|
|
}
|
|
|
|
ScopedLock(const ScopedLock &sl)
|
|
{
|
|
mMutex=sl.mMutex;
|
|
if(sl.mValid)
|
|
{
|
|
mValid=true;
|
|
sl.mValid=false;
|
|
}
|
|
else mValid=false;
|
|
}
|
|
|
|
ScopedLock &operator=(const ScopedLock &sl)
|
|
{ // we inherit any lock the other class member had
|
|
if(mValid) mMutex->unlock();
|
|
mMutex=sl.mMutex;
|
|
if(sl.mValid)
|
|
{
|
|
mValid=true;
|
|
sl.mValid=false;
|
|
}
|
|
return *this;
|
|
}
|
|
};
|
|
|
|
#endif
